I said this during my Hunter run for Solo Flawless Spire of the Watcher, due to its difficulty, it is highly suggested to run the meta options for Warlocks, which include Contraverse Holds, Nezarec's Sin, Starfire Protocol, Sunbracers, and Rain of Fire. Running anything else other than these exotics, Solar and Void, you are only making it harder for yourself by making this a endurance battle, which easily leads to mistakes and ultimately wiping. Please have some experience in other Solo Flawless Dungeons before attempting this one, as genuinely, its one of the few dungeons an average player can't Solo Flawless (Don't quote me). I have officially settled with Sleeper Simulant as my main damage source, Leviathans Breath is good, but the punishment for missing or not fully drawing the arrow made this worse than Sleeper Simulant.
This time, I used loadout swapping, which made swapping gears significantly easier, it was definitely something I should have done during my Arc Hunter run. Being able to instantly swap to reloading mods, dodges, melee abilities, surges, ammo finders, and time dilations is very valuable, just make sure to be in a safe spot to swap or else you might blow up. Exotic wise, I chose Sunbracers, mainly because it clears ads better, and allows me to throw more grenades, which gives me more cures if you are using Ember of Resolve. Don't get me wrong, Starfire will do just as good as Sunbracers. Rain of Fire is a pretty strong option for both DPS phases, being able to negate the reload speed penalty and you don't really need reloading mods since Icarus Dash comes back before you shoot all your bullets, making it probably one of the highest DPS warlock exotic. The Well of Radiance placement is still a bit fuzzy, but I have gotten used to shooting the boss from pretty far away so moving the well slightly forward will let you hit the boss more easily without missing. Make sure to Icarus Dash in the Well to reload and stay in the Well for bonus damage (this also applies to Persys).
